The Neil Haley Show Episode Summary (June 6, 2025): Denise Nicholas, Chris Burdick, and Travis Kennedy
In this engaging episode of The Neil Haley Show, Neil Haley opens with a thoughtful conversation with actress and acclaimed author Denise Nicholas. Denise shares her journey from being a successful actress, known for her role in Room 222, to her deep passion for writing. She discusses her contributions to the anthology A Gathering of Voices, reflecting on how she discovered her true creative calling through storytelling and literature. Denise highlights the power of writing as a solitary but profoundly fulfilling endeavor, one that allowed her to authentically express her voice.
Next, Neil welcomes journalist and author Chris Burdick, who delves into his fascinating new book Clamor: How Noise Took Over the World and How We Can Take It Back. Chris provides compelling insights into how noise pollution affects physical and mental health, impacting productivity, stress levels, and overall well-being. He discusses practical strategies for addressing this modern epidemic, emphasizing how increased awareness and thoughtful policy-making can mitigate noise-related harm and improve public health.
The episode concludes with author Travis Kennedy, whose exciting debut novel White Python World Tour has already captured Hollywood's attention, being adapted into a feature film by Paramount even before its official publication. Travis shares his intriguing career path, from working extensively in political communications to becoming a successful fiction writer. He reveals the creative process behind his unique concept—a glam-metal band secretly operating as spies—and explains how the vibrant culture of the 1980s inspired his imaginative storytelling.
